3¢ red star-die entire (U26) entire tied grid and EUFAULA / Ala. // APR / 8 [1861] cds, to Arba Sternes, Columbia, SC, UNLISTED Confederate Use of U.S. Postage, opening back flap tear extends over the top down through the postmark 1 ¾”. Enclosed two 4-page letters headed April 6 and April 8, in which she discusses the barriers to their romance. Mentions getting his letter in only 3 days so thinks there has been an alteration to the mail and must be going by train. Also, “…an Army of 8 hundred men came up the river from below yesterday bound for Pensacola by the way of Columbus and Montgomery. There was 500 on one Boat and 300 on another…tell me if Fort Sumter is abandoned, for we have so many fake rumors (“fake news,”Civil War style)” SOLD as part of the Sternes correspondence.
